Luke (DeWitt) Posted February 7, 2012 Share Posted February 7, 2012 1/87 is a fairly small scale but I would ask anyone who works with HO scale trains as they are 1/87th scale anyways. A friend of mine has a large HO scale train display and ends up having to modify alot of his own things due to lack of certain items in that scale. Leakeyvale Posted February 8, 2012 Share Posted February 8, 2012 I know a few model railway buffs but they have OO or N gauge. If you look at a lot of the buildings for the railway modellers you will find they are often sized as suitable for HO and OO. Have you thought of using 1:76 scale instead? It is not that much bigger when all is said and done and there is quite a bit out on the market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
